OJT has designed a housing complex for war veterans and their families in New Orleans, with dwellings arranged to foster social bonding and prevent isolation.

The complex is a 58-unit mixed-use development in an area with a robust history of community-generated change. Bastion is framed by ideas about collective neighborhood development and supportive living environments.

Using the Generations of Hope Community Model – previously applied to put foster children and older caregivers in mutually beneficial living situations – Bastion adapts the potential of intergenerational communities to fill a gap in public and privately-developed veteran housing programs.

The project fosters a protected but inclusive, thriving live/work environment that veterans and their families, retired military, and community members can establish while taking advantage of the resources of the city at large.
